About the role

This position sits on the Deal Desk leadership team for North America and is centered on guiding a regional group that supports commercial execution. The role is based in one of the company offices in New York, San Francisco, Sunnyvale, or Chicago. The working model is hybrid, so the job is performed partly from home and partly from an office on scheduled days based on team and business needs.

The organization focuses on building a workplace grounded in trust, care, inclusion, and enjoyment, while also helping employees grow. This role calls for a strong people manager who can maintain a high-performing culture, strengthen team capability, and deliver measurable results through disciplined operations and active talent development.

What you'll do

  • Oversee daily Deal Desk activities for North America, including request intake, prioritization, commercial guidance, contract support, escalation handling, and post-sale coordination.
  • Lead a team of Strategists, Senior Strategists, and Leads by setting clear expectations, coaching for development, and balancing work allocation.
  • Work closely with Deal Desk leaders across regions to ensure a consistent and high-quality partnership with the sales organization.
  • Shape and execute operational plans that improve how Deal Desk supports Sales through the full deal cycle.
  • Build career paths and support workforce planning, development, and succession readiness for the team.
  • Turn broad strategic priorities into workable plans for AI transformation, product adoption, automation, and operating model upgrades, complete with owners, milestones, and success measures.
  • Analyze operating data, case patterns, and usage trends to find opportunities for better processes and more scalable support models.
  • Partner with Product, Sales, Pricing, Sales Operations, Finance, Legal, and other teams to improve the seller experience and grow support capacity.
  • Represent Deal Desk with senior stakeholders and align team performance to business goals while strengthening the team’s reputation as a trusted commercial partner.
  • Handle day-to-day escalations and recommend both immediate fixes and longer-term solutions that address root causes.
  • Work with clients directly when needed to resolve issues in deal execution.
  • Help drive change adoption for new tools, AI-enabled workflows, and process improvements.

What we're looking for

  • At least 4 years of experience in Deal Desk, Order Management, Sales Operations, Business Operations, Consulting, Pricing, or a similar commercial operations function.
  • At least 2 years of experience leading people, whether directly, through project leadership, mentoring, interim management, or a team lead role.
  • Comfort working with data and uncertainty, shifting between detailed execution and broader strategy to identify process improvements and growth opportunities.
  • A self-starting, outcomes-driven approach with the ability to remove blockers, clarify ownership, and keep multiple workstreams moving.
  • Strong program and people leadership skills, including the ability to align teams around shared goals and manage competing priorities.
  • Experience structuring initiatives, tracking milestones, and managing risks across cross-functional work.
  • Confidence leading teams through operational change, including new tools, AI-supported workflows, or process redesign.
  • The ability to explain complex topics clearly, provide actionable recommendations, and communicate updates, risks, and decisions in an executive-ready format.
  • Experience collaborating with senior leaders and presenting recommendations credibly in high-stakes discussions.
